WHAT WE NEED FROM YOU:You will be responsible for the operation and output of assigned production lines which include but are not limited to:Support Employee Activity at designated site(s) (65%)
Address employee questions related to company policies and practices, utilizing HR Shared Services when appropriateSubmit payroll reimbursements and utilize electronic ticketing system for employee activity and needsCoordinate an excellent employee onboarding experience with our training team, delivering HR/benefits orientation and administering new employee check-in processTrack and order/prepare employee material items (safety shoe vouchers, water bottles, hats, t-shirts and sweatshirts, welcome bags, uniforms, employee gifts, etc.)Participate in our employee engagement committee and coordinate related efforts and activitiesManage filing of employee and candidate recordsProvide back-up to administrative assistant
Recruiting – hourly/operation teams (20%)
Coordinate and attend job fairs, high school career days, community events, etc.Support job posting, interview, and selection processPrepare or request promotional materials for recruiting and branding
Site Communication (10%)
Prepare and manage communications in the employee breakroomsPrepare and distribute site newsletter
People Analytics (5%)
Prepare weekly reporting on key metrics and other reports as requested

OUR BASIC QUALIFICATIONS:1 year of experience in an office setting, preferably in the field of Human ResourcesTwo- or four-year degree in Human Resources or a related field, or equivalent working experienceAbility to apply HR knowledge / experience across HR policies, programs, processes, and functionsProven teamwork capabilities; strong relationship management and interpersonal skillsStrong ability to effectively communicate verbally and in writingAbility to maintain confidential informationStrong Microsoft Office skills, including Word, Excel, and PowerPoint
Physical Work and Work Environment:The physical demands described here are representative of those that must be met by a team member to successfully perform the essential functions of this job.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.While performing the duties of this job, the employee is regularly required to talk and hear. The employee is frequently required to stand and walk, and use hands and arms to reach, push, pull, handle, or feel. The employee must have good vision, color vision, and the ability to focus. The employee may occasionally need to lift up to 10 pounds.
